Transaction 42fe8bf91fa91f2f33e0370d923be22c5d24a97f81ef5265ee3b7a10ad853a76
1 Input
1 Output
-
42fe8bf91fa91f2f33e0370d923be22c5d24a97f81ef5265ee3b7a10ad853a76:0
- value
- 628644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aca2c5a6b71f8c8734a148fbeb97a087b77510a4 OP_EQUAL
- address
- 3HRq997MUaah9BDJgfHbq66DZBVdnrM2k1